Alphajet vs Lightning
Overview
The Alphajet and the Lightning are both Combat Aircraft, manufactured by Dassault-Bréguet/Dornier and English Electric respectively.
The Lightning reaches 2,414 km/h — 2.4x the Alphajet's 1,000 km/h. The Alphajet has an operational range of 1,095 km vs 1,367 km for the Lightning. The Lightning operates at altitudes up to 16,459 m compared to 14,630 m for the Alphajet. At 20,752 kg MTOW, the Lightning is 2.8x the Alphajet's 7,500 kg.
The Alphajet has been produced in 480 units vs 337 for the Lightning. Unit cost is $8M for the Alphajet vs $2M for the Lightning. The Lightning first flew 19 years before the Alphajet (1954 vs 1973).
